Visiting Rwanda Gorillas on Christmas Day – Gorillas are the largest primates, with a height of about 1.25m to 1.8m and a weight of about 270kg.

They live in troops or families and are led by a dominant silverback.

Some of the families include Gahonda family, Igisha family, Karisimbi family, Agashya family, Noheli family, Sabyinyo family, among others.

The dominant silverback has the role of leading the group, determining the movement of the troop, protecting the family, etc.

Mountain gorillas are the most endangered, and currently, there are about 1063 individuals living in the wild.

They occupy the cloud forests of the Virunga volcanoes, ranging in altitude from 2200 to 4300 meters.

Mountain gorillas tend to live 35-40 years in the wild, and their birth rates are very low, which makes it not easy to recover their reducing numbers.

Gorillas are vegetarians and feed on natural plants in the forests, which enables them to easily survive in their habitats.

They move around by knuckle walking, although they sometimes walk upright for short distances, typically while carrying food or in defensive situations.

Rwanda is one of the countries that inhabit mountain gorillas in Volcanoes National Park, besides Uganda and the Democratic Republic of Congo.

Volcanoes National Park encompasses five of the eight volcanoes in the Virunga mountains, namely Karisimbi, Bisoke, Muhabura, Gahinga, and Sabyinyo, and is home to the magnificent mountain gorillas.

Volcanoes National Park is located in northwestern Rwanda in Musanze district. Being a home to mountain gorillas, Volcanoes National Park is the leading center for gorilla trekking in Rwanda.

Booking gorilla trekking permits on Christmas Day

It is advisable that visitors book in advance, at least a month before the actual date of going gorilla trekking because during this season permits sell out fast.

Cost of gorilla permits

Permits cost $1500 for visitors outside Africa, $200 for citizens of Rwanda and citizens of East African countries, and $500 for citizens of other African countries.

Instructions and guidelines for Gorilla trekking on Christmas Day

  • Children below the age of 15 are not allowed to go gorilla trekking.
  • Visitors are required to keep a distance of 5 meters away from the gorillas.
  • Visitors are not allowed to use flashlight cameras while trekking.
  • Visitors are required to stick to their groups under the leadership of the park Rangers and guides.
